I have a criminal record in the UK mostly for cannabis will I be refused a work permit for China.

I have a TEFL and a Diploma in Sport Studies what are my best options. I have taught in an International school in Cambodia and have worked with children in sports from age 7 to 16 from all over the world for over 25 years and the majority of them, English was their second language please could you let me know my chances.

Alan, in most cases, the non-criminal record is required for applying the work permit. If you can't provide one, I'm afraid your work permit application will be rejected.
